Machinist
Set up and operated conventional, special-purpose and numerical control machines and machining centers to fabricate metallic and nonmetallic parts.Studied blueprints, sketches, drawings, manuals, specifications, and sample parts to determine dimensions and tolerances of finished work piece, sequence of operations and setup requirements.Measured, marked and scribed dimensions and reference points on materials and work pieces as guides for subsequent machining.Laid out metal stock and work pieces, such as castings, plates, and machine parts, to indicate location, dimensions and tolerances necessary for further processing.Examined work pieces and verified such requirements as dimensions and squareness with rule, square and straightedge.Lifted and positioned work piece in relation to surface plate, manually and with hoist, using shims, parallel blocks and angle plates, move material from location with forklift.Set indicators on height gauge, protractor, and layout machine to computed dimensions, and projected dimensions by setting indicators to specified locations on model.Calculated and set controls to regulate machining factors, such as speed, feed, coolant flow and depth and angle of cut.Started and observed machine operations to detect malfunctions and out-of-tolerance machining.
